Far too thick to fit on most bottom bracket axles.
I received this exact sensor in an e-bike kit that I recently purchased, and the housing was so thick that once installed onto the bottom bracket axle, there was absolutely no space left to press the crank arm back into place. I am now forced to randomly purchase different styles of PAS sensors (because exact dimensions, wiring diagrams and voltage specs are rarely provided in the listings for these sensors) and hope they work on my particular system. This unit will not work on anything but the longest bottom bracket axles available. For reference, I ride a mid 90's Trek Singletrack 930, 21-speed mountain bike with a 73/110mm square tapered bottom bracket. I imagine that the vast majority of low to mid range mountain bikes made anytime in the past 25 years will have somewhat similar specs. If these specs are similar to yours, find a thinner type of non-drive side PAS sensor and save yourself the headache.
